How far is CDC from FTY?

The flight distance from Cedar City (CDC) to Atlanta (FTY) is 1,619 miles (2,605 km, 1,407 nautical miles), measured along the great-circle route airlines actually fly.

How long is the flight from CDC to FTY?

A nonstop flight takes about 3h 38m gate to gate. Actual time varies with winds, routing and season — eastbound transatlantic flights, for example, are usually faster than the return.

What is the time difference between Cedar City and Atlanta?

Atlanta is 2 hours ahead of Cedar City.
